Ne fonctionne plus depuis les 2 dernières MAJ

Bonjour @sbarre35
Depuis les 2 dernières MAJ je rencontre un problème, je n’ai plus de touche qui fonctionne avec la télé.

Version Jeedom 4.1.25
Plugin Philips Version 2021-09-23 00:54:15
Télé Philips: 65OLED803

J’ai essayé d’appairer la télé toujours pareil… voici le log:

[2021-09-24 07:35:54][DEBUG] : philips::ajax() - action = pair
[2021-09-24 07:35:54][DEBUG] : philips::ajax() - ip = 192.168.1.XX
[2021-09-24 07:35:54][DEBUG] : philips::ajax() - request = { "scope" :  [ "read", "write", "control"] , "device" : { "device_name" : "heliotrope", "device_os" : "Android", "app_name" : "ApplicationName", "type" : "native" , "app_id": "app.id" , "id" : "1632461754267" } }
[2021-09-24 07:35:54][DEBUG] : philips::ajax() - response = {"error_id":"SUCCESS","error_text":"Authorization required","auth_key":"a46366d55f8172969d88d00e019XXXXXXXca70645011d32e0a43005f985ada","timestamp":13515,"timeout":60}
[2021-09-24 07:35:54][DEBUG] : philips::ajax() - httpcode = 200
[2021-09-24 07:36:08][DEBUG] : philips::ajax() - action = grant
[2021-09-24 07:36:08][DEBUG] : philips::ajax() - ip = 192.168.1.XX
[2021-09-24 07:36:08][DEBUG] : philips::ajax() - request = { "auth" : { "auth_AppId" : "1" , "pin" : "9586" , "auth_timestamp" : "" , "auth_signature" : "" } , "device" : { "device_name" : "heliotrope", "device_os" : "Android", "app_name" : "ApplicationName", "type" : "native" , "app_id": "app.id" , "id" : "1632461754267" } }
[2021-09-24 07:36:09][DEBUG] : philips::ajax() - response = {"error_id":"SUCCESS","error_text":"Pairing completed"}
[2021-09-24 07:36:09][DEBUG] : philips::ajax() - httpcode = 200
[2021-09-24 07:36:11][DEBUG] : philips::preSave() - Begin
[2021-09-24 07:36:11][DEBUG] : philips::preSave() - End
[2021-09-24 07:36:11][DEBUG] : philips::preUpdate() - Begin
[2021-09-24 07:36:11][DEBUG] : philips::preUpdate() - End
[2021-09-24 07:36:11][DEBUG] : philips::postUpdate() - Begin
[2021-09-24 07:36:11][DEBUG] : philips::postUpdate() - End
[2021-09-24 07:36:11][DEBUG] : philips::postSave() - Begin
[2021-09-24 07:36:11][DEBUG] : philips::postSave() - End
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- Begin
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- IPaddress = 192.168.1.XX
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- user = 1632461754267
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- auth_key = a46366d55f8172969d88d00e019XXXXXXXca70645011d32e0a43005f985ada
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- api_type =
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- api_data1 =
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- api_data2 =
[2021-09-24 07:36:15][DEBUG] : philipsCmd::execute() - End

Je te remercie par avance, demande moi si tu as besoin d’info, je suis dispo :wink:

C’est bon ça marche, j’ai remarqué qu’il n’y avait pas de commande envoyer, j’ai du supprimer la télé et la réinclure, les commandes se sont re écrite.
J’aurais du regarder si eqLogic_id avait changer avec les commandes associé lors de la MAJ.
J’ai du refaire les scénarios, il faudrait une touche « Recréer les commandes » au cas ou :wink:
Je me demande si en faisant la fonction postInsert() cela aurait résolu le problème?

Oui, j’ai du revoir un peu de code et la compatibilité des devices n’est pas franchement certaines => l’idéal est bien de récréer les devices, à priori pas plus de 1 a 2 devices ou alors vous ête revendeur de TV philips :slight_smile:

Merci pour ce plugin, sinon il marche impeccable, je n’ai plus besoin de la télécommande Harmony, un appareil de moins a géré :slight_smile: bon weekend

1 « J'aime »

Ce sujet a été automatiquement fermé après 24 heures suivant le dernier commentaire. Aucune réponse n’est permise dorénavant.